Development & Planning Authority - P.2021/131
Proposition
- The States are asked to decide: -
- Whether, after consideration of the Policy Letter entitled 'Review of the Land Planning and Development (Exemptions) Ordinance, 2007, dated 8th November, 2021 they are of the opinion: -
- 1.To approve the proposed -
- a) new exemptions from the requirement to obtain planning permission for development, and
- b) amendments to existing exemptions from that requirement (currently set out in the Schedule to the Land Planning and Development (Exemptions) Ordinance, 2007)
- for specified descriptions of development subject to meeting required conditions as detailed in section 5 of the Policy Letter.
- 2. To approve the proposed new exemption from the requirement to obtain planning permission for a change of use of premises from a visitor economy use, falling within use class 7 or 8 of the Land Planning and Development (Use Classes) Ordinance, 2017, to a residential use within use classes 1 to 4 of that 2017 Ordinance, subject to restrictions as to the sites in relation to which the exemption applies and other specified conditions as detailed in section 6 of the Policy Letter.
- 3. To approve any necessary consequential and other amendments to the Land Planning and Development (Use Classes) Ordinance, 2017 and any other planning legislation necessary to give effect to the above decisions.
- 4. To direct the preparation of such legislation as may be necessary to give effect to the above decisions.
